Your basket is empty

Neogen Ireland Hydrated-Sponge 700002213
Enlarge

Neogen Ireland Hydrated-Sponge 700002213

PART NO: 4AJ-4700177
Price: £197.10
Out of Stock (Ships in approx. 6 weeks)

with Neutralizing Buffer pack of 100

There is no content for this item.